How much does it cost to rent a home in Gardner?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Gardner 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,697 | $899 | $5,000 |
Gardner 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,572 | $1,500 | $4,200 |
Gardner 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,798 | $1,945 | $3,700 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Gardner
What type of rentals are currently available in Gardner?
There are currently 41 Apartments for Rent in Gardner, IL with pricing that ranges from $444 to $5,561. There are also 33 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Gardner ranging from $600 to $5,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Gardner?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Gardner ranges from $600 to $5,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,765.
